1. Enhanced Collagen Production
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, stimulates your skin's natural collagen production. The tiny needles used during the procedure create micro-injuries in the skin, triggering the body's natural healing response. As a result, collagen and elastin production increase, leaving your skin firmer, smoother, and more elastic. This natural boost in collagen can help re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, and scars.
2. Improved Skin Texture
Microneedling isn't just about collagen production; it's also about improving the overall texture of your skin. As the tiny needles puncture the epidermis, they encourage the shedding of dead skin cells and promote cell turnover. This exfoliating effect can lead to smoother and more even-toned skin, reducing the appearance of acne scars, sunspots, and hyperpigmentation.

4. Increased Product Absorption
Microneedling creates thousands of microscopic channels in your skin, which can significantly improve the absorption of skincare products. This means that your favorite serums and creams will penetrate deeper into the skin, delivering their active ingredients where they can be most effective. This can enhance the results of your skincare routine, ensuring you get the most out of your products.
Aftercare and Safety
It's essential to note that microneedling should be performed by a qualified and experienced practitioner for safe and effective results. After the procedure, you may experience some redness and minor swelling, but these side effects typically subside within a few days. Proper post-care, such as applying sunscreen and following your provider's recommendations, is essential to ensure optimal results and minimize the risk of complications.
